
/*Code for header and menu for all pages*/	
body{
	background-color: LightGray;
	margin-top:0rem;
	font-size:2rem;
	
}
div{
	width:100%;
	Height:auto;
	margin-top:4rem;
}
div#title1{
	float: left;
	margin-left:30px;
}

div#title2a{
	float: left;
	font-style: oblique;
	font-size:2.6rem;
	margin-left:26px;
	font-weight:bold;
}
p#title2b{
	
	font-size:1.6rem;
	font-style:none;
	margin-left:24px;
}

nav{
	
	/*float: left;*/
	/*width: 100%;*/

	
	text-align:left;
	padding-top:10px;
	padding-bottom:10px;
	margin-left: 3rem;
	margin-top:1rem;
	margin-bottom:3rem;
	margin-right:0rem;
}
nav ul{
	list-style-type: disc;
	color: Blue;
	margin: 10px;
	padding: 0px;
	/*font-size:16px;*/
}
nav li{
	
	line-height: 2rem;
	margin:2rem;
	font-size:2rem;
}

nav ul li a:visited{
	padding:20px;
	text-decoration: none;
	
}
nav ul li a:link{
	padding:20px;
	text-decoration: none;
	
}
nav ul li a:hover{
	padding:20px;
	text-decoration: none;
	color: DarkOrange;
}
div#stella{
	float:left;
}

div#Services{
	text-align:left;
	/*font-size:18px;*/
}


h1.largeFont{
	font-size:2.8rem;
}
img.align-left{
	float:left;
	margin-right:10px;	
}
img.medium{
	width:350px;
	height:auto;
}

footer{
	font-size:1.4rem;
}
p.mediumFont{
	font-size:1.8rem;
	line-height:2.6rem;
}
h2{
	font-size:2.2rem;
}
p{
	line-height:1.6rem;
	font-size:1.7rem;
}
hr{
	width:100%;
	height:1.2rem;
	background-color:black;
}
a:hover{
	color:DarkOrange;
}
figcaption{
	font-size:1rem;
}
fieldset{
	width:35%;
	border-width:2rem;
}
input{
	border-width:5px;
	width:90%;
	height:1.5rem;
}